DEAFO Leverages Horn Entrepreneurship Connection for New Grant

Ahad Behboodi and his advisor, Dr. Samuel Lee, of DEAFO, recently participated in the University of Delaware I-Corps Site program with a new lightweight soft ankle-foot orthosis device that is intended to treat children with Cerebral Palsy. Through the I-Corps Site program, Behboodi and his team connected with the Horn Entrepreneurship community of entrepreneurs and creators while also learning about business models and customer discovery, the entrepreneurial method to determine the best problem-solution fit.
